#!/bin/sh
set -e
# Get the project root directory (same as setup.sh and start-cluster.sh)
# This ensures config.env is always read from the same location
SCRIPT_DIR="$(cd "$(dirname "$0")" && pwd)"
PROJECT_ROOT="$SCRIPT_DIR"
CONFIG_ENV="$PROJECT_ROOT/.setup/config.env"
# Parse command line arguments
CI_TEST=false
while [ $# -gt 0 ]; do
case "$1" in
--ci-test)
CI_TEST=true
shift
;;
-h|--help)
echo "Usage: $0 [OPTIONS]"
echo ""
echo "Options:"
echo " --ci-test CI test mode: uses minimal test configurations"
echo " -h, --help Show this help message"
echo ""
echo "Examples:"
echo " $0 # Deploy Darwin platform normally"
echo " $0 --ci-test # Deploy in CI test mode (only ci-test-service)"
exit 0
;;
*)
echo "Unknown option: $1"
echo "Usage: $0 [--ci-test] [-h|--help]"
exit 1
;;
esac
done
# Support CI_TEST_MODE environment variable also for backward compatibility
if [ "${CI_TEST_MODE:-}" = "true" ]; then
CI_TEST=true
fi
# Check for init configuration (skip this check in CI_TEST mode)
if [ "$CI_TEST" != "true" ]; then
ENABLED_SERVICES_FILE=".setup/enabled-services.yaml"
if [ ! -f "$ENABLED_SERVICES_FILE" ]; then
echo "β No configuration found at $ENABLED_SERVICES_FILE"
echo " Please run ./init.sh first to configure which services to enable."
exit 1
fi
echo "β
Found configuration: $ENABLED_SERVICES_FILE"
else
# In CI test mode, use test configuration
echo "π¬ CI test mode enabled - using minimal test configuration"
ENABLED_SERVICES_FILE=".github/ci-configs/test-enabled-services.yaml"
fi
# Source the config.env file
if [ ! -f "$CONFIG_ENV" ]; then
echo "β config.env not found at $CONFIG_ENV"
echo " Please run ./setup.sh first to create config.env"
exit 1
fi
set -o allexport
. "$CONFIG_ENV"
set +o allexport
echo "π§ Setting up KUBECONFIG: $KUBECONFIG"
# Verify cluster connectivity
if kubectl version >/dev/null 2>&1; then
echo "β
Cluster is accessible"
kubectl get nodes
else
echo "β Cluster is not reachable. Please run setup.sh first."
exit 1
fi
echo "βοΈ Setting up Kubernetes dependencies..."
./k8s-setup.sh
echo "π Starting Darwin Platform deployment..."
# ============================================================================
# BUILD HELM OVERRIDES FROM CONFIG
# ============================================================================
HELM_OVERRIDES=""
if [ "$CI_TEST" != "true" ]; then
echo "π Reading service configuration..."
# Function to map application name to helm path
get_helm_path() {
local app_name="$1"
case "$app_name" in
"ci-test-service") echo "services.services.ci-test-service.enabled" ;;
"darwin-ofs-v2") echo "services.services.feature-store.enabled" ;;
"darwin-ofs-v2-admin") echo "services.services.feature-store-admin.enabled" ;;
"darwin-ofs-v2-consumer") echo "services.services.feature-store-consumer.enabled" ;;
"darwin-mlflow") echo "services.services.mlflow-lib.enabled" ;;
"darwin-mlflow-app") echo "services.services.mlflow-app.enabled" ;;
"chronos") echo "services.services.chronos.enabled" ;;
"chronos-consumer") echo "services.services.chronos-consumer.enabled" ;;
"darwin-compute") echo "services.services.compute.enabled" ;;
"darwin-cluster-manager") echo "services.services.cluster-manager.enabled" ;;
"darwin-workspace") echo "services.services.workspace.enabled" ;;
"darwin-workflow") echo "services.services.workflow.enabled" ;;
"ml-serve-app") echo "services.services.ml-serve-app.enabled" ;;
"artifact-builder") echo "services.services.artifact-builder.enabled" ;;
"darwin-catalog") echo "services.services.catalog.enabled" ;;
*) echo "" ;;
esac
}
# Read applications from config and build --set flags
echo " Processing applications..."
for app_name in $(yq eval '.applications | keys | .[]' "$ENABLED_SERVICES_FILE"); do
enabled=$(yq eval ".applications.\"$app_name\"" "$ENABLED_SERVICES_FILE")
helm_path=$(get_helm_path "$app_name")
if [ -n "$helm_path" ]; then
HELM_OVERRIDES="$HELM_OVERRIDES --set $helm_path=$enabled"
echo " $app_name -> $helm_path=$enabled"
fi
done
# Read datastores from config and build --set flags (direct mapping)
echo " Processing datastores..."
for ds_name in $(yq eval '.datastores | keys | .[]' "$ENABLED_SERVICES_FILE"); do
enabled=$(yq eval ".datastores.\"$ds_name\"" "$ENABLED_SERVICES_FILE")
# Skip busybox - it's not a helm-managed datastore
if [ "$ds_name" = "busybox" ]; then
continue
fi
helm_path="datastores.$ds_name.enabled"
HELM_OVERRIDES="$HELM_OVERRIDES --set $helm_path=$enabled"
echo " $ds_name -> $helm_path=$enabled"
done
else
echo "π CI test mode: Using test helm values files (no overrides needed)"
fi
echo ""
echo "π¦ Installing Darwin Platform with configuration overrides..."
# Install Darwin Platform umbrella chart with overrides
echo " Deploying helm chart (with --wait for all pods)..."
echo " This may take several minutes..."
if [ "$CI_TEST" = "true" ]; then
# CI test mode: use minimal test values files (no additional overrides)
echo " Using CI test helm values files..."
helm upgrade --install darwin ./helm/darwin \
--namespace darwin \
--create-namespace \
--wait \
--timeout 600s \
-f .github/ci-configs/test-helm-values/services-values.yaml \
-f .github/ci-configs/test-helm-values/datastores-values.yaml
else
# Normal mode: use configuration overrides
helm upgrade --install darwin ./helm/darwin \
--namespace darwin \
--create-namespace \
--wait \
--timeout 600s \
$HELM_OVERRIDES
fi
HELM_EXIT_CODE=$?
if [ $HELM_EXIT_CODE -ne 0 ]; then
echo "β Helm deployment failed with exit code $HELM_EXIT_CODE!"
echo ""
echo "Checking deployment status..."
helm status darwin -n darwin 2>/dev/null || echo " (helm release not found)"
echo ""
echo "Checking pods..."
kubectl get pods -n darwin 2>/dev/null || echo " (no pods found)"
echo ""
echo "Checking helm release history..."
helm history darwin -n darwin 2>/dev/null || echo " (no history found)"
exit 1
fi
echo "β
Helm chart deployed (all pods ready via --wait)"
# ============================================================================
# UPLOAD KUBECONFIG TO S3 (for darwin-cluster-manager)
# ============================================================================
echo ""
echo "ββββββββββββββββββββββββββββββββββββββββββββββββββββββββββββββββββ"
echo " UPLOADING KUBECONFIG TO S3"
echo "ββββββββββββββββββββββββββββββββββββββββββββββββββββββββββββββββββ"
echo ""
# Check if both localstack and darwin-cluster-manager are enabled
LOCALSTACK_ENABLED=$(yq eval '.datastores.localstack // false' "$ENABLED_SERVICES_FILE")
CLUSTER_MANAGER_ENABLED=$(yq eval '.applications.darwin-cluster-manager // false' "$ENABLED_SERVICES_FILE")
if [ "$LOCALSTACK_ENABLED" = "true" ] && [ "$CLUSTER_MANAGER_ENABLED" = "true" ]; then
if [ -f "$KUBECONFIG" ]; then
echo "π¦ Uploading kubeconfig to S3 for darwin-cluster-manager..."
# Create a temporary file with the server address updated for in-cluster use
KUBECONFIG_TEMP=$(mktemp)
cp "$KUBECONFIG" "$KUBECONFIG_TEMP"
# Update the server address to use in-cluster DNS name
if [[ "$OSTYPE" == "darwin"* ]]; then
sed -i '' 's|server: https://127\.0\.0\.1:[0-9]*|server: https://kubernetes.default.svc|' "$KUBECONFIG_TEMP"
else
sed -i 's|server: https://127\.0\.0\.1:[0-9]*|server: https://kubernetes.default.svc|' "$KUBECONFIG_TEMP"
fi
# Wait for LocalStack to be accessible via port-forward
echo " Setting up port-forward to LocalStack..."
kubectl port-forward svc/darwin-localstack -n darwin 4566:4566 &
PF_PID=$!
sleep 3
# Upload to S3 using AWS CLI
set +e
AWS_ACCESS_KEY_ID=test AWS_SECRET_ACCESS_KEY=test aws s3 \
--endpoint-url=http://localhost:4566 \
cp "$KUBECONFIG_TEMP" s3://darwin/mlp/cluster_manager/configs/kind 2>&1
UPLOAD_EXIT_CODE=$?
set -e
# Cleanup
kill $PF_PID 2>/dev/null || true
rm -f "$KUBECONFIG_TEMP"
if [ $UPLOAD_EXIT_CODE -eq 0 ]; then
echo "β
Kubeconfig uploaded to S3 successfully"
else
echo "β Failed to upload kubeconfig to S3 (exit code: $UPLOAD_EXIT_CODE)"
echo "β οΈ darwin-cluster-manager may not be able to access kubeconfig"
fi
else
echo "β οΈ Kubeconfig not found at $KUBECONFIG"
echo " darwin-cluster-manager may not work correctly"
fi
else
if [ "$LOCALSTACK_ENABLED" != "true" ]; then
echo "βοΈ Skipping kubeconfig upload (LocalStack disabled)"
else
echo "βοΈ Skipping kubeconfig upload (darwin-cluster-manager disabled)"
fi
fi
echo "β
Deployment completed!"
